Buying Guide: Adapter Plug USA to Australia
Understanding the Need for an Adapter
When I first traveled to Australia from the USA, I quickly realized that my electronic devices wouldn’t work without an adapter plug. The voltage and plug shape are different, so I needed a reliable way to connect my chargers and appliances. Understanding the necessity of an adapter is the first step in ensuring my devices function properly abroad.
Types of Adapter Plugs
There are various types of adapter plugs available, and I found it helpful to know the differences. Some adapters simply convert the plug shape, while others include built-in voltage converters. I recommend checking the specifications of my devices to determine if I need just a plug adapter or a combination that handles voltage as well.
Voltage Compatibility
Voltage differences can be a real concern when using my devices in Australia. The standard voltage in Australia is 230V, while in the USA, it’s typically 120V. I made sure to check if my devices support dual voltage. If they don’t, I would need a voltage converter in addition to the adapter plug.
